This excerpt taken from the UNH 10-K filed Feb 11, 2009. 15.5 Taxes All taxes (including any estimated taxes, interest, or penalties) arising with respect to the income earned by the Settlement Account (Taxes), and the expenses and costs incurred in connection with the operation and implementation of Section 15.4 (including, without limitation, expenses of tax attorneys and/or accountants and the mailing and distribution costs and expenses relating to filing or failing to file the returns described in Section 15.4 (Tax Expenses)), shall be paid out of the Settlement Account. In all events, the Parties and their respective counsel shall not have any liability or responsibility for the Taxes, Tax Expenses, or the filing of any tax returns or other documents with the Internal Revenue Service or any other state or local taxing authority. Taxes and Tax Expenses shall be treated as, and considered to be, a cost of administration of the Settlement Account and shall be paid timely by the Claims Administrator out of the Settlement Account without prior order of the Court. |
